    A neighborhood federal Liberal cupboard minister is criticizing the Alberta authorities’s plan to drive municipalities to get provincial sign-off to obtain federal funding.

    On Tuesday, federal Employment, Workforce Improvement and Official languages Minister Randy Boissonnault instructed reporters in Edmonton such a regulation in Alberta can be a hurdle. He pointed to related laws on the books in Quebec, noting in his function as tourism minister he additionally “bumped into it repeatedly.

    “It’s going so as to add extra forms. It’s going to sluggish issues down. It’s going to take longer for cash to achieve municipalities, and I’ve present in my expertise, that it hurts smaller municipalities extra, so the query Albertans ought to be asking is ‘why?’” he stated.

    “Having seen the consequences that it has had within the Quebec expertise, it merely doesn’t make sense as an Albertan to have that come into place right here,” stated Boissonnault, the MP for Edmonton Centre.

    On the identical time, the Alberta authorities is constructing an argument that it isn’t getting a justifiable share of federal money.

    In December, the province reached out to municipalities asking for an itemized checklist of federal funding agreements, all in an effort to advocate for a greater deal for Alberta cities and cities from the federal authorities.

    In January, Alberta Municipalities president Tyler Gandam expressed concern that the unprecedented ask added pink tape and will introduce obstacles for underfunded municipalities getting the money they want.

    When requested for remark Wednesday, Sam Blackett, spokesperson for Premier Danielle Smith, pointed to a press release from Municipal Affairs Minister Ric McIver’s workplace in January.

    Ministry spokesperson Scott Johnston stated the province has a proper to supervise municipalities with out “federal interference.”

    “This will likely imply that Alberta tables laws just like Quebec, which requires the federal authorities to interact in negotiations with our province, fairly than side-stepping us by participating solely with municipalities,” Johnston wrote in January.

    The Council of the Federation, which represents provincial and territorial premiers, has referred to as for the federal authorities to not depart premiers out of housing agreements.

    “The difficulty can’t be solved by the federal authorities and municipalities performing with out the significant involvement and help of provinces and territories,” the council stated in a November assertion.

    Ontario Premier Doug Ford has spoke in opposition to the federal authorities delivering funding on to a city or metropolis.

    “That’s unacceptable. We name it jurisdictional creep,” he stated in November.

    In Edmonton after a gathering Tuesday targeted on housing with Treaty 6 Grand Chief Cody Thomas, Edmonton Mayor Amarjeet Sohi, and Alberta Housing Minister Jason Nixon, federal Housing Minister Sean Fraser instructed reporters there’s a bilateral settlement within the works with Alberta akin to the recently-announced BC Builds program.

    Fraser additionally touted the $4-billion country-wide Housing Accelerator program as a hit.

    In relation to Quebec’s adoption of the Housing Accelerator Fund, Fraser stated they have been capable of make a deal due to matching funding from that province.

    “I’ve a tough time understanding, when we have now a program that for my part has been an enormous success, why to pivot away from a profitable technique,” stated Fraser.
